Easement Land Clearing in Salt Lake City, UT
Easement land clearing services involve removing trees, brush, and other vegetation from designated areas on a property to create accessible pathways, utility corridors, or boundaries. These projects are common for homeowners who need to maintain clear access to utility lines, prepare land for construction or landscaping, or establish boundaries on their property. The scope of work can range from light clearing of overgrown areas to more extensive removal of large trees and dense vegetation, depending on the project’s requirements.
Property owners interested in easement land clearing should understand the extent of vegetation to be removed, the location of utility or property boundaries, and any local regulations or restrictions that may apply. It’s also important to consider the purpose of the clearing, such as ensuring safe access or preventing future obstructions. Proper planning and communication about the goals of the project can help ensure the work meets the property owner’s needs and complies with relevant guidelines.

Common Easement Land Clearing Jobs
Easement Land Clearing - Clearing overgrown or obstructive vegetation from utility or access easements.
Property Access Clearing - Removing trees, brush, and debris to improve driveway or pathway access.
Utility Corridor Maintenance - Clearing land to maintain safe and reliable utility lines and infrastructure.
Drainage and Flood Prevention - Clearing land to promote proper water flow and reduce flood risks.
Construction Site Preparation - Clearing easements to prepare land for development or improvements.
Vegetation Management - Removing invasive plants and managing growth within easement areas.
Easement Land Clearing Questions
What is easement land clearing? Easement land clearing involves removing trees, brush, and debris within designated access rights on a property to ensure clear pathways or utility corridors.
Why might property owners need easement land clearing? Clearing is often required for installing or maintaining utilities, access roads, or ensuring unobstructed rights of way across a property.
What types of projects require easement land clearing? Projects include utility line installation, driveway access, drainage improvements, and maintenance of existing easements.
What should property owners consider before clearing an easement? It's important to identify the boundaries of the easement and understand any restrictions or regulations related to clearing activities.
